The rise of instant messaging has made our social and professional lives faster, more casual 鈥 and more chaotic. But amid all the discussion of the effects of public social media, such as Facebook and Twitter, there has been relatively little attention paid to private social networks鈥攖he direct message and the group chat 鈥 and how they are shaping our relationships and our world. In this series, Helen Lewis looks at the secret world of instant messaging, meeting a woman who married a chatbot, discovering how Russian dissidents are fighting a propaganda war, and hearing the inside story of how Britain ended up governed from a single WhatsApp group. It鈥檚 a strange new world where workplace rebellions are conducted through duelling emojis and military secrets are traded on chat forums about a video game . It鈥檚 also a world where you can never be quite sure who you鈥檙e talking to鈥攁nd who鈥檚 eavesdropping on you.
